Y. Zheng et al., DETERMINATION OF 3-DIMENSIONAL LOW-RESOLUTION VIRAL STRUCTURE FROM SOLUTION X-RAY-SCATTERING DATA, Biophysical journal, 69(2), 1995, pp. 619-639
The capsid is modeled as a region of constant electron density located
between inner and outer envelopes that exhibit icosahedral symmetry.
For computational purposes the envelopes are represented as truncated
sums of weighted icosahedral harmonics. Methods are described for esti
mating the weights from x-ray solution scattering patterns based on no
nlinear least squares, and two examples of the procedure, for viruses
with known atomic-resolution structures, are given.
